    Understanding the local landscape is important for residents, especially considering Utah’s unique climate. The high-altitude, semi-arid environment can be particularly taxing on skin and hair, making regular maintenance more than just a luxury. During the dry winter months, hydration-focused treatments become a priority, while the sunny summer season shifts the focus toward skin protection and seasonal aesthetics. Knowing what options are available locally allows residents to tailor their self-care routines to these environmental factors effectively.

    Types of Spas & Salons services

    The variety of services in Riverton spans from quick maintenance visits to full-day immersive experiences. Hair salons in the area typically offer a comprehensive suite of services including precision cutting, multifaceted color applications such as balayage and highlights, and specialized textural treatments. Many establishments also provide professional styling for significant life events, ensuring that residents have access to high-quality grooming for weddings, graduations, and corporate functions within their own neighborhood.

    Beyond hair care, the region is home to numerous day spas and esthetic centers that focus on skin health and body wellness. These facilities provide services such as custom facials designed for specific skin types, therapeutic massages ranging from deep tissue to Swedish techniques, and advanced skincare procedures like microdermabrasion or chemical peels. Additionally, nail salons are a staple in the area, offering everything from basic manicures and pedicures to long-wearing gel and acrylic enhancements, often in environments designed for social relaxation or quiet solitude.

    When to hire spas & salons in Riverton

    Residents typically seek out salon and spa services for a combination of routine maintenance and special occasions. Regular hair appointments every six to eight weeks are common for maintaining color and shape, while skin treatments are often scheduled monthly to align with the natural skin cell turnover cycle. Many locals find that establishing a consistent schedule with a professional help prevent common issues like split ends or chronic skin dryness that can be exacerbated by the local weather.

    There are also specific times of the year when demand for these services increases. The period leading up to the end-of-year holidays is often the busiest, as residents prepare for family gatherings and seasonal celebrations. Similarly, late spring sees a rise in bookings for prom season, graduations, and the start of the summer wedding circuit. Whether it is a planned transformation or a much-needed afternoon of stress relief after a long work week, the local service providers are equipped to handle both consistent upkeep and unique, one-time requests.

    Frequently asked questions

    How should I prepare for a first-time facial or massage appointment?

    It is generally recommended to arrive ten to fifteen minutes early to complete any necessary intake forms regarding your skin type or physical health. Wear comfortable clothing and be prepared to discuss your specific goals or any sensitivities with your provider before the session begins.

    Are there specific hair treatments recommended for the Utah climate?

    Due to the low humidity in the Salt Lake Valley, many local stylists recommend deep conditioning treatments or keratin-based services to combat frizz and dryness. Using professional-grade hydrating products at home can also help maintain the integrity of your hair between salon visits.

    What is the typical timeframe for a full-service salon appointment?

    A standard haircut and style usually takes about sixty minutes, whereas complex color services like a full highlight or balayage can range from two to four hours. It is always helpful to ask for an estimated duration when booking so you can plan your day accordingly.

    Do I need to book appointments far in advance in Riverton?

    While some establishments may offer walk-in availability, booking one to two weeks in advance is standard for most reputable salons and spas. For weekend appointments or during busy holiday seasons, it is wise to schedule three to four weeks ahead of time to ensure your preferred slot.

    Can I receive skincare treatments if I have sensitive skin?

    Yes, most professional estheticians offer treatments specifically formulated for sensitive or reactive skin types. During your initial consultation, be sure to mention any allergies or past reactions so the provider can select the most gentle and effective products for your skin.
